Copa America is one of the popular football competition which was recently known as South American Championship”. In this Competition CONMEBOL Men’s national football team will be participate. Inaugural Edition of Copa america Tournament was played in 1916 at Argentina and its won by Uruguay. Since First Edition of Competition So far total 44 Editions of Copa America have been concluded and if we look at the results then Uruguay is the most successful nation as they Champions 15 Times.
Uruguay, Argentina, Brazil, Chile, Bolivia, Peru, Paraguay and Colombia have won Copa America trophy over the years that means Total 8 National Football team became the championship of Copa America atleast a one occasion. Copa America Winners / Runners up
Year | Winner | Runner-up | Final Result | Host |
1916 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1917 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Uruguay |
1919 | Brazil | Urugu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Brazil |
1920 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Chile |
1921 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1922 | Brazil | Paragu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Brazil |
1923 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Uruguay |
1924 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Uruguay |
1925 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1926 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Chile |
1927 | Argentina | Urugu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Peru |
1929 | Argentina | Paragu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1935 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Peru |
1937 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1939 | Peru | Urugu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Peru |
1941 | Argentina | Urugu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Chile |
1942 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Uruguay |
1945 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Chile |
1946 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1947 | Argentina | Paragu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Ecuador |
1949 | Brazil | Paragu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Brazil |
1953 | Paraguay |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Peru |
1955 | Argentina | Chile | Winner was decided via group stage only | Chile |
1956 | Uruguay | Chile | Winner was decided via group stage only | Uruguay |
1957 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Peru |
1959 | Argentina | Brazil | Winner was decided via group stage only | Argentina |
1959 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Ecuador |
1963 | Bolivia | Paraguay | Winner was decided via group stage only | Bolivia |
1967 | Uruguay | Argentina | Winner was decided via group stage only | Uruguay |
1975 | Peru | Colombia | 1-0 (Final Playoff) | Peru |
1979 | Paraguay | Chile | 3-1 (Won on aggregate goals) | Paraguay |
1983 | Uruguay | Brazil | 3-1 (Won on aggregate goals) | Uruguay |
1987 | Uruguay | Chile | 1-0 | Argentina |
1989 | Brazil | Uruguay | Brazil won in round-robin contest | Brazil |
1991 | Argentina | Brazil | Argentina won in round-robin contest | Chile |
1993 | Argentina | Mexico | 2-1 | Ecuador |
1995 | Uruguay | Brazil | 5-3 in penalties | Uruguay |
1997 | Brazil | Bolivia | 3-1 | Bolivia |
1999 | Brazil | Uruguay | 3-0 | Paraguay |
2001 | Colombia | Mexico | 1-0 | Colombia |
2004 | Brazil | Argentina | 4-2 in penalties | Peru |
2007 | Brazil | Argentina | 3-0 | Venezuela |
2011 | Uruguay | Paraguay | 3-0 | Argentina |
2015 | Chile | Argentina | 4-1 in penalties | Chile |
2016 | Chile | Argentina | 4-2 in penalties | United States |

Countries with Number of Titles and Years
Country | Number of Titles | Year |
Uruguay | 15 | 1916, 1917, 1920, 1923, 1924, 1926, 1935, 1942, 1956, 1959, 1967, 1983, 1987, 1995, 2011 |
Argentina | 14 | 1921, 1925, 1927, 1929, 1937, 1941, 1945, 1946, 1947, 1955, 1957, 1959, 1991, 1993 |
Brazil | 8 | 1919, 1922, 1949, 1989, 1997, 1999, 2004, 2007 |
Paraguay | 2 | 1953, 1979 |
Peru | 2 | 1939, 1975 |
Chile | 2 | 2015, 2016 |
Colombia | 1 | 2001 |
Bolivia | 1 | 1963 |
